Output e166681d603894443578c47a0d208c3b7dc063ab2b580e033c96592084053c5c:5

value
10000
script pubkey
OP_0 OP_PUSHBYTES_20 19ba70e89813042b9ed91f50334d4107a903b10f
address
tb1qrxa8p6yczvzzh8keragrxn2pq75s8vg03p5mlu
transaction
e166681d603894443578c47a0d208c3b7dc063ab2b580e033c96592084053c5c
confirmations
36951
spent
true